The country with the largest volume of arsenic consumption was Russia, accounting for 86% of total volume. Moreover, arsenic consumption in Russia ex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est consumer, Bulgaria, ninefold.
Russia constituted the country with the largest volume of arsenic production, accounting for 99% of total volume.
In value terms, Poland remains the largest arsenic supplier in Eastern Europe, comprising 86%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was occupied by Bulgaria, with an 8.2% share of total exports.
In value terms, Bulgaria constitutes the largest market for imported arsenic in Eastern Europe, comprising 30%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was occupied by Poland, with a 12% share of total imports. It was followed by the Czech Republic, with a 5.7% share.
In 2021, the export price in Eastern Europe amounted to $2,360 per ton, leveling off at the previous year.
In 2021, the import price in Eastern Europe amounted to $4,828 per ton, waning by -25.3% against the previous year.
